Current Form and Qualification Journey: La Rojita's Path to the Elite Tournament

Spain U19's qualification for the 2025 UEFA European Under-19 Championship was anything but straightforward, underscoring their resilience and adaptability. In the first qualifying round, they navigated a tricky group alongside Austria, Kosovo, and the Faroe Islands. After three hard-fought matches, three teams finished tied on six points, with goal difference ultimately determining progression. Spain, demonstrating tactical maturity, secured second place and advanced due to superior statistical metrics. The Elite Round proved even more challenging, with France, Italy, and Latvia forming a 'Group of Death.' Head coach Paco Gallardo's side showcased immense character, beginning with a crucial 2-1 victory over formidable France. A 2-2 draw against Italy highlighted their attacking intent but also revealed areas for defensive refinement. They sealed their qualification with a dominant 4-1 win against Latvia, topping their group with seven points overall. This demanding qualification process has undoubtedly fortified their collective resolve, preparing them for the rigors of the final tournament. This qualification journey for Spain U19 vs Denmark U19 has been a masterclass in adapting to adversity, confirming their status as a top contender.

Spain U19 Recent Form and Qualification Performance (Last 5 Competitive Matches) - Table Summary

Spain's recent form includes: a 1-1 Draw against USA U19 (Friendly) on 07/06/2025; a 4-1 Win against Latvia U19 (Elite Round) on 25/03/2025; a 2-2 Draw against Italy U19 (Elite Round) on 22/03/2025; a 2-1 Win against France U19 (Elite Round) on 19/03/2025; and a 0-1 Loss against Norway U19 (Friendly) on 27/02/2025. This shows a mixed but overall strong performance leading up to the tournament.

Recent Performance and Stellar Qualification for Denmark U19

Denmark U19's journey to the 2025 UEFA European Under-19 Championship was marked by an impressive display of dominance. In the first phase of qualification, they swept aside Israel, Northern Ireland, and Albania, securing a perfect nine points and an outstanding 8:2 goal difference. This set the tone for their Elite Round performance, where they continued their winning ways, overcoming Austria, Hungary, and Iceland. Their ability to consistently win with clean sheets or dominant scorelines highlights their defensive solidity and offensive efficiency. They concluded their qualification campaign with a flawless record of six consecutive victories in official matches, demonstrating remarkable consistency and tactical superiority. This exceptional form, coupled with their previous tournament experience, positions them as a serious threat in the finals. The current Euros group, featuring favorites Spain, Montenegro, and hosts Romania, appears more open, providing Denmark with a tangible opportunity to make a strong push for the knockout stage. Their disciplined approach could be a major factor in securing positive results against any opponent. We're observing a team peaking at the right time, brimming with belief, ready to make a profound impact. This is more than just raw talent; it is the culmination of strategic player development and relentless execution. The Danes have a robust and unified squad, capable of surprising even the most seasoned observers.

Denmark U19 Recent Form and Qualification Performance (Last 5 Competitive Matches) - Table Summary

Denmark's recent competitive matches include: a 1-1 Draw against Germany U19 (Friendly) on 14/05/2025; a 2-1 Win against Austria U19 (Elite Round) on 25/03/2025; a 1-0 Win against Hungary U19 (Elite Round) on 22/03/2025; a 2-0 Win against Iceland U19 (Elite Round) on 19/03/2025; and a 3-2 Win against Israel U19 (Qualifying Round) on 19/11/2024. This highlights their impressive winning streak in qualification.

Head-to-Head History: Spain U19 vs Denmark U19 Encounters Analyzed

The history between Spain U19 and Denmark U19 provides valuable context for their upcoming UEFA European Championship 2025 clash. While youth team encounters can be unpredictable due to player turnover, past results often hint at underlying patterns and mental edges. Spain has historically held the upper hand in their direct confrontations. In their most recent five head-to-head matches, Spain U19 has remained undefeated, securing two victories and three draws against their Danish counterparts. Notably, these two teams also met in the group opener of the previous U19 Euros, where Spain narrowly secured a 2-1 victory. This historical advantage could play a psychological role for the Spanish side. However, Denmark's current impeccable form and strengthened squad suggest they are better prepared to challenge this historical trend. This upcoming match is not just a battle of current form but also a test of historical precedence against present momentum. Can Denmark finally break Spain’s streak, or will Spain extend their dominance? The narrative is compelling.

Spain U19 vs Denmark U19 Head-to-Head Record (Official Matches) - Table Summary

The head-to-head record includes: 16/07/2024 (U19 European Championship) - Denmark U19 1-2 Spain U19 (Spain U19 won); 22/03/2023 (U19 European Championship Qual.) - Denmark U19 0-0 Spain U19 (Draw); 29/03/2022 (U19 European Championship Qual.) - Denmark U19 3-3 Spain U19 (Draw); 26/02/2020 (U19 Friendly Games) - Spain U19 1-1 Denmark U19 (Draw); 31/05/2014 (U19 European Championship Qual.) - Spain U19 3-1 Denmark U19 (Spain U19 won). Spain maintains an undefeated streak.

Tactical Battlegrounds: Win Conditions for Spain and Denmark U19

The tactical showdown between Spain U19 vs Denmark U19 at the 2025 UEFA European Under-19 Championship promises to be a fascinating study in contrasting football philosophies. Spain, under Paco Gallardo, will undoubtedly aim to dominate possession, dictate the tempo from midfield, and patiently probe Denmark's defense with their intricate passing sequences. Their success will hinge on the ability of their creative midfielders to find pockets of space and their forwards' intelligent runs to unlock a disciplined Danish backline. Key battlegrounds will be the central midfield, where Spain will seek to assert numerical superiority and quick ball circulation, and the wide areas, where their full-backs and wingers will attempt to create overloads. Can Spain maintain their high defensive line without being exploited by Denmark's directness?

Conversely, Morten Eskesen's Denmark U19 will likely adopt a pragmatic yet potent strategy. Their primary focus will be defensive solidity, closing down passing lanes, and denying Spain space in central attacking zones. Their counter-attacking prowess, fueled by quick transitions and direct balls to their dynamic wingers and lone striker, will be their main offensive weapon. The ability of their defensive midfielders to screen the back four and their full-backs to track Spain's wide players will be crucial. Denmark's set-piece delivery, a consistent threat during qualification, could also play a significant role. The critical challenge for Denmark will be to disrupt Spain's rhythm without committing too many fouls, maintaining defensive discipline throughout the ninety minutes. This clash of styles, the intricate passing game against the disciplined counter-attack, makes the match inherently unpredictable and captivating. The team that manages to impose its game plan more effectively stands the highest chance of securing all three points. This tactical chess match will be decided by fine margins.
